♦ DengarType: Unit Cost: 4 Force Icons: 3 Icons: 2 ![]() Faction: Dark Scum and Villainy Character. Bounty Hunter. Elite. Reaction: After this unit is focused to strike, it gains X different combat icons of your choice until the end of the strike. X is the number of objectives you control with at least 1 captured card. Favoring straightforward strategies, Dengar was indifferent towards causing collateral damage. Health: 3 Resources Generated: Block Number: 235 - 2 of 6 Set: Ancient Rivals Number: 1142 Illustrator: Jon Bosco |

he can get 3 tactic icons?
It says "different" combat icons, so I think the most he can get is 1 black tactic and 1 white tactic.
do edge enabled icons count as different icons?
So either way the most you can add is three, as it's per the number of objectives with captured cards? Unless there is a Mission in the mix?
Correct. If you look above, edge enabled and non-edge enabled combat icons are different icons. That would mean that currently the most you could add to Dengar would be 4; one for a mission and 3 for objectives.
